Mike Phillips has played the national anthem on his trustee saxophone a few times in the past. He's actually the only person in the world signed to the Jordan brand that is not a professional athlete. On Thursday, Phillips exploded on the internet when his rendition of the anthem hit national television ahead of Thanksgiving Thursday’s early football game.

 

 

Blue Jays fans may remember Phillips rendition of the anthem back from the ALCS of 2015 when he performed in Kansas City for the Royals vs. Blue Jays.

 

 

It didn’t take long for the internet to pay respect to the New York native and his jazzy saxophone anthem.
